โฆ Synopsis
During the Dominion War, the Miradorn--ninety percent of whom are telepathically linked twins--allied themselves with the Dominion. Now, in the wake of the Alpha Quadrant's victory in that war, the Miradorn are eager to improve their relationship with the Federation--especially in light of the numerous dangerous devices the Dominion left behind. One of them has killed a Miradorn scientist named Or-Lin. Now, the S.C.E. team on the U.S.S. da Vinci must deactivate the rest of the devices before they become responsible for wiping out the entire Miradorn species--but the only one who can help them is Or-Lin's twin, Em-Lin, who is still devastated by the death of her sister.
